Title: Sr. Manager, Procurement- Project Systems Business

Pioneer the next generation of innovation. Join us and you'll develop your skills and expertise to the very highest levels, working in an international environment for a company known the world over for its brilliance.

Key Accountabilities:

  • Strategize and direct the purchasing of product-related goods and services at the best possible cost and quality.
  • Create alternatives and options for purchasing issues
  • Manage the evaluation and selection of new suppliers based on negotiated agreements that focus on price, quality, delivery and other required services
  • Manage the negotiation of pricing, terms and maintain multi-year contracts with suppliers
  • Oversee the development of the sourcing list and monitor supplier performance
  • Communicate with RRSA Administration, Financial staff and EDS on a regular basis regarding corporate policies and procedures including Financial and Administration issues
  • Participate in the development and execution of the International Commodity Team Strategies that align with Global/Regional Purchasing and Logistical Objectives
  • Lead, assign, direct, and evaluate employees work, establish goals, and oversee the development and maintenance of staff competence
  • Manage the development of purchasing award summaries and purchasing documents
  • Perform administrative functions such as reviewing and writing reports, preparing budgets, approving expenditures, enforcing rules and making decisions about the purchase of materials or services and provide oversight on budgets, forecasts and statistical reports
  • Review financial statements, performance data and goal achievement to measure productivity to determine areas needing cost reduction and improvement
  • Help maintain a clean and safe work environment
  • Promote a compliance culture in area of responsibility, and live the letter and the spirit of the Rolls Royce Global Code of Conduct
  • Perform special projects as required

Basic Requirements:

  • Applicants must be authorized to work for any employer in the U.S without sponsorship. We are unable to sponsor or take over sponsorship of an employment Visa at this time
  • Bachelor's Degree in Purchasing/Business Administration or Engineering and 7 years of experience in strategic purchasing of manufacturing parts and supplies; or 11 years of experience in strategic purchasing of manufacturing parts and supplies.
  • Ability to travel - domestic and international

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Proven Leadership skills
  • Excellent negotiation skills
  • Excellent knowledge of business and management principles involved in strategic planning, resource allocation, human resources modeling, leadership technique, production methods, and coordination of people and resources
  • Excellent organizational, planning and follow-up skills
  • Strong knowledge of international and domestic supplier activities
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ving ability when situations are very complex
  •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to work effectively with others
  • Strong oral, written and presentation communication skills and the ability to understand the needs of internal customers
  • Strong Ability to interpret blueprints
  • Proficient PC and MS Office Suite
  • Must be available to work flexible hours
  • Knowledge of MTU products, policies and procedures
  • Off-Highway diesel engine product knowledge
  • SAP experience
  • Foreign language skills- German
  • MBA or advanced business degree

Benefits

Rolls-Royce provides a comprehensive and competitive Total Rewards package that includes base pay and a discretionary bonus plan. Eligible employees may have the opportunity to enroll in other benefits, including health, dental, vision, disability, life and accidental death & dismemberment insurance; a flexible spending account; a health savings account; a 401(k) retirement savings plan with a company match; Employee Assistance Program; Paid Time Off; certain paid holidays; paid parental and family care leave; tuition reimbursement; and a long-term incentive plan. The options available to an employee may vary depending on eligibility factors such as date of hire, employment type, and the applicability of collective bargaining agreements.
